You have towels of three sizes. The length of the first is 3 /4 m, which makes up 3/ 5 of the length of the second. The length o

f the third towel is 5 /12 of the sum of the lengths of the first two. What part of the third towel is the second?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Firlakuza [10]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

9/10

Step-by-step explanation:

In ratio units, the relative lengths of the first, second, and third towels are ...

... 1 : 3/5 : (5/12)·(1 +3/5)

... = 1 : 3/5 : 2/3

Then the fraction the second towel is of the third towel is ...

... (3/5)/(2/3) = (3/5)·(3/2) = 9/10

the sum of the first twelve terms of arithmetic progression [AP] is 168. if the third term is 7. find the value of the common di
34kurt

Answer:

Common difference = 2

First term = 3.

Step-by-step explanation:

3rd term = a1 + (3 - 1)d  = 7    where a1 = first term and d = the common difference.

Sum of the first 12 terms = (12/2)[2a1 + (12-1)d] = 168

so 6(2a1 + 11d) = 168

So simplifying, we have the following system:

 a1 + 2d = 7  ..................(A)

12a1 + 66d = 168

2a1 + 11d = 28.................(B)   Multiplying equation A by - 2:

-2a1 - 4d =- -14                      Adding this to equation B

7d = 14

d = 2

Now plug this into equation A:

a1 + 2(2) = 7

a1 = 7-4

a1 = 3.
